WebAug 8, 2024 · Humility can be an empowering trait that allows people to understand both their strengths and weaknesses through a lens of acceptance. Individuals who possess humility are often confident in the face of their flaws and possess a level of self-awareness that allows them to collaborate skillfully with others. ... WebOct 27, 2014 · A Forbes article provides a balanced perspective on the place of humility in leadership. A humble leader is secure enough to recognize his or her weaknesses and to seek the input and talents of others. By being receptive to outside ideas and assistance, creative leaders open up new avenues for the organization and for their employees.
